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ions JSP/MySQL Administrador Web version 1
Description A cross-site request forgery (CSRF) issue allows remote attackers to hijack user authentication for requests that execute arbitrary SQL commands. This is achieved via the cmd parameter to the "sys/sys/listaBD2.jsp" endpoint.
Recommendations For JSP/MySQL Administrador Web version 1, consider restricting access to the "sys/sys/listaBD2.jsp" endpoint to minimize the risk of exploitation. Avoid using the cmd parameter in this endpoint until the issue is resolved.
